I bought the 6 inches slugs fork extensions, what now?


  • I love the new look, but with great forks comes great problemes and I have questions.

    -Do I just accept the lean of doom (will the bike tip over?), or do I machine and weld another kickstand?

    -What do I do with the speedo cable? Can I just solder a longer cable in accordance with the gauge size of the speedo cables or will It change the resistance of the line and give false readings?

    - Do I have to retune the carb and add engine oil because of the greater angle?



  • We used to weld a onch inch square hunk of steel to the bottom of the kick stand.

    Callemed "Clubfoot". Back when they made steel kick stands that could be welded on.

    Get a longer cable, might have to have one made. I seem to do that a lot.

    Should run the same, check oil level, Ive never added any, and have club footed several.

  • Just so I know what the talk is about the term slugging the tubes meant taking a 2 inch long piece of pipe and compressing the fork springs further down, extending the tube. 

    Ive never heard of 6 inch, unless they are premade extended tubes.
